Facebook to update old methods of crypto to combat NSA spying
Following the turmoil brought on by National Security Agency leaker Edward Snowden, there has been a huge emphasis on data privacy and information security. To combat the public’s concerns, insiders say Facebook is working on a security policy that would make it harder for the government to access users’ data.

The annual Pwn2Own hacking contest has set the record this year as far as cash prizes go, putting $560,000 on the line to shell out to only the craftiest hackers around.

One of the most anticipated award shows of the season, the Academy Awards, has given an extension to voters due to technical issues posed by the new availability of an online voting option.

Up to 30 U.S. national, investment and regional banks could be the victims of a massive fraud attack staged by hackers early in the new year, according to a new cyber security report.

“There’s an app for that” is true for just about everything these days. Next on the agenda to conquer the digital age are lawyers who aim to further serve clients by creating individualized mobile apps. With the head in the sand attitude that many firms take toward cyber security, it is important for any legal professional planning to implement a mobile app to allow technology and data security to be at the forefront of the program.
